During May, 1874, and probably spread over a period into early 1875, the Morgan Envelope Co., acting under orders of the Post Office Department, produced a number of proofs on a variety of differently colored card stock, all without watermark. These were produced with the regular 36-subject plate forms and usually in the normal color ink. It is, however, generally believed that the card stock used would have been much smaller, resulting in a printing using only a portion of the printing form.

"Gin" Barrel. Beautiful complete strike in blue duplexed with "Chicago Ill. Sep 24" cds on 1¢ postal card (UX3) to Winona Minn., 1873 message; trivial corner crease, an Extremely Fine strike. Scott No. UX3.
Cole No. Pi-14; Estimate $500 - 750.

AN EXCEPTIONAL COMPLETE STRIKE OF THE FAMOUS "GIN" BARREL FANCY CANCEL OF CHICAGO.

The Chicago "Gin" Barrel is one of the best known and most distinctive of fancy cancellations used during the Bank Note era. It is know used only in September-October 1873.
